Upcoming Uniface Software Upgrade – Thursday, October 23
Starting today, you can manually install the latest version of Uniface using the instructions below. Starting Thursday, October 23, 8am through Friday, October 24th, 4:30pm, we will also deploy the update automatically to all computers that currently have Uniface installed. This update needs to be installed by end of day on October 31st.
To ensure the automatic update installs successfully, please make sure your computer is powered on and Uniface is closed during the update window.
-
If Uniface is open at the time of the update, it will not install automatically.
In that case, you can manually install it through the Software Center (see instructions below).
Desktop and Taskbar Shortcuts
After the update, your desktop shortcut will be replaced automatically.
If you have pinned Uniface to your taskbar, please remove the old shortcut and re-pin a new one after the update completes.
How to Check Your Current Uniface Version
You can check which version of Uniface you have by following these steps:
-
Right-click your Uniface desktop shortcut and select Properties.
In the Shortcut tab, look at the Start in field.
-
If it shows C:\usys\103\isrs\prod, you have the older version.
If it shows C:\usys\104\isrs\prod, you already have the newer version installed.
Manual Installation Instructions (Available Now)
You can manually install Uniface at any time before or after October 23 by following these steps:
-
Close Uniface if it is currently open.
Open the Software Center (found in your Start Menu under Microsoft Configuration Manager).
Select Uniface 10 MinnState 10.4.
Click Install.
